מה קרה

Attorney Mike Bels detailed Judge Noam Solberg's ruling banning real-time reporting of voter participation to protect privacy during the 2026 elections. The decision follows a public petition and legal review involving political parties and privacy authorities, concluding that such reporting violates voter privacy and misuses personal data. The ruling emphasizes the sensitivity of certain polling locations and the risk of revealing political preferences, restoring respect for voter confidentiality.

  • 01Judge Noam Solberg bans real-time reporting of who voted to protect voter privacy.
  • 02The ruling follows a public petition and comprehensive legal review involving parties and privacy authorities.
  • 03Observers recording voter names to mobilize others is deemed misuse of personal information.
  • 04Certain polling places like shelters and hospitals have heightened privacy sensitivity.
  • 05Low turnout stations risk exposing individual political views through reporting.
  • 06The ruling affirms observers as temporary public officials without authority for such reporting.
